Junipero Cherry Beach
The section of sand between Junipero Avenue in the west and the Belmont Veteran's Memorial Pier in the east is commonly referred to as Cherry Beach or Junipero Cherry Beach, Long Beach, California. Where Alamitos Beach ends, this section of the coast begins.

From the Long Beach lifeguard station to the Belmont Memorial Pier, the beach extends in both directions.
Access to bike trails and walks, a bus stop close by, fishing, food and drink, a lifeguard on duty, restrooms, showers, parking on the street, and a volleyball court are all features of Junipero Beach, which is maintained by the county.
A large stretch of sandy beach with on-duty lifeguards makes this a popular spot for sunbathing and water sports. Thanks to the nearby walkway, we could stroll all the way to Veterans Pier and beyond.
At Junipero, Bluff Park's more residential neighborhoods replace the high-rises that back Alamitos. The gentle beach and gentle waves make this an excellent spot for families. The vast beach guarantees that everyone will have room to spread out and find a good relaxing spot.
There are a lot of great facilities at the beach, including showers, lifeguards (during the peak season), and bike lanes. Additionally, this is one of the few places in Bluff Park where you may gain access to the beach without having to climb any stairs.
